3′-amino-4′-methoxyacetanilide has a variety of uses in different industries. In the pharmaceutical industry, it can serve as an intermediate in the synthesis of various drugs. Its unique chemical structure allows it to participate in specific chemical reactions to form more complex pharmaceutical compounds. In the chemical research field, it can be used as a starting material for the development of new chemical substances. It may also find applications in the production of dyes and pigments, where its chemical properties can contribute to the color development and stability of the final products.
